CYCLING.
Pioneer Club's Raees,
(By Telegraph—Press Association),
Cuiusioiiuitcii, Wednesday, Thero was some capital racing on tbe second day of the Pioneer Bicycle Club'a meeting. Tha principal events are:—Two Milo first-class Bicycle Handicap: liayward (Canterbury) 1; Kerr (Sydney) 2. Won by half a machine length after a grand raco. Time smin 15 8-Sths bcc, One Milo Bicycle Handicap: Eeynolds(Auckland) 1; Deuby (Timaru) 2. Tbe Aucklandchampionspurted brilliantly half way down the straight and won by a yard, Tims 2 min 83 Wilis sec. Half Mile Gist class Bicycle Handicap was won by Reynolds, of Auckland, by a few inches after a great finish with Hay ward uud Wilinotpf Canterbury, Time 1 min 14 l-fith seo, Ten Mile Bicycle Handicap: Don (Timaru) 1 j North (Canterbury) 2; Hay ward (Canterbury) B.' Reynolds, who bad 800 yards start, went back to soratoh and finished a yard behind Hayward, Time 29 min 20 2- sths sec. -
